Cresta is hiring a Senior Forward Deployed Engineer (AI Agent)

Responsibilities

  • Design, configure, and deploy AI agents using an advanced AI platform, ensuring optimal performance through continuous tuning and refinement.
  • Integrate AI agents with third-party systems such as APIs, databases, and CRM platforms to enable smooth operational workflows.
  • Enhance AI agent effectiveness by fine-tuning prompts and configurations, and resolve technical challenges in large-scale enterprise settings.
  • Partner with clients and internal teams to collect technical specifications and convert business objectives into functional AI agent implementations.
  • Deliver live demonstrations and develop proof-of-concept prototypes for potential clients, incorporating feedback to improve solution fit.
  • Establish project timelines, define key milestones, and manage cross-team coordination to ensure timely delivery of deployments.
  • Supply actionable insights to product and engineering teams by identifying functional gaps, developing internal tools, and shaping future platform enhancements.
  • Work closely with product managers to define agent KPIs, iterate based on user input, and influence feature development that drives customer value.
  • Act as a technical consultant to clients, advising on effective strategies for adopting and deploying AI agents.
  • Offer expert guidance on system architecture, security protocols, and long-term scalability when implementing AI agent solutions.

About company
Cresta
Cresta builds an AI-powered platform that combines AI and human intelligence to help contact centers discover customer insights, automate conversations, and empower team members to work smarter and faster. The platform is used by brands like Intuit, Cox Communications, Hilton, and Carmax.
